Transaction a31fc44edd34e5ea2d3a25b63e1fb4f896d4e057bfc6cfadab49aaf01e1505ca
1 Input
2 Outputs
- a31fc44edd34e5ea2d3a25b63e1fb4f896d4e057bfc6cfadab49aaf01e1505ca:0
- a31fc44edd34e5ea2d3a25b63e1fb4f896d4e057bfc6cfadab49aaf01e1505ca:1
value 25840674367
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
value 69440256
address 15i8fBs3FRQLNSCxxVmUzA7PVxdkQ7mERo